Zack Snyder's Zombie Movie 'Army Of The Dead' Begins Production; Garret Dillahunt Joins


Zack Snyder, who directed the Dawn of the Dead remake, is headed back into the undead horde for Netflix‘s big-budget zombie movie Army of the Dead, and The Hollywood Reporter lets us know that production has officially begun this week. Additionally, they note, the cast has been rounded out with a handful of new names, including Garret Dillahunt ("Fear the Walking Dead").

Omari Hardwick, Chris D’Elia, Hiroyuki Sanada, Raúl Castillo, Nora Arnezeder, Matthias Schweighöfer, Samantha Win and Rich Cetrone have also joined the cast, which also includes Dave Bautista, Ella Purnell, Ana De La Reguera, Theo Rossi and Huma Qureshi.

"The adventure is set amid a zombie outbreak in Las Vegas, during which a man assembles a group of mercenaries to take the ultimate gamble, venturing into the quarantined zone to pull off the greatest heist ever attempted."

"There are no handcuffs on me at all with this one," Snyder told THR back in January. "It will be the most kick-ass, self-aware — but not in a wink-to-the-camera way — balls-to-the-wall zombie freakshow that anyone has ever seen."

Snyder will produce and direct through his own company Stone Quarry, with his wife Deborah, Army of the Dead was written by Joby Harold.
